About Michael Kors

Michael Kors is a global luxury lifestyle brand within the Capri Holdings portfolio, known for accessible luxury across apparel, accessories and leather goods. As part of a multi-brand group, the employer operates an international retail network and maintains a dynamic, commercial-focused HR organisation that supports rapid expansion and cross-brand mobility.

Experience Requirements

At least 4 years of HR experience with a strong focus on employee relations and workplace investigations; prior exposure to retail or multi-jurisdictional EMEA operations and involvement in restructures or workforce reductions is highly desirable.

Education Requirements

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, Law or a related discipline preferred; certifications in employment law, mediation or coaching advantageous.

Job Benefits

Cross-brand discounts & private employee sales; paid parental leave; generous holiday and vacation allowance; internal mobility across Capri brands; hybrid working model (three days in-office per week); LifeWorks Employee Assistance Program; pension contributions; enhanced maternity and paternity pay; private health and dental coverage.
